Best Shelby County Private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 2 private schools serving 117 students in Shelby County, MO (there are 5 public schools, serving 960 public students). 11% of all K-12 students in Shelby County, MO are educated in private schools (compared to the MO state average of 12%).
100% of private schools in Shelby County, MO are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Other).
